ComfyUI-Geeky-LatentSyncWrapper 1.5
Unofficial optimized and enhanced fork of LatentSync 1.5 implementation for ComfyUI on Windows and WSL 2.0.
This node provides advanced lip-sync capabilities in ComfyUI using ByteDance's LatentSync 1.5 model with significantly improved performance, memory efficiency, and stability. This fork focuses on speed, reliability, and conflict-free coexistence with other LatentSync implementations.

Original LatentSync 1.5 Features
- Temporal Layer Improvements: Corrected implementation provides significantly improved temporal consistency compared to version 1.0
- Better Chinese Language Support: Performance on Chinese videos is substantially improved through additional training data
- Reduced VRAM Requirements: Optimized to run on 20GB VRAM (RTX 3090 compatible) through various optimizations:
- Gradient checkpointing in U-Net, VAE, SyncNet and VideoMAE
- Native PyTorch FlashAttention-2 implementation (no xFormers dependency)
- More efficient CUDA cache management
- Focused training of temporal and audio cross-attention layers only
- Code Optimizations:
- Removed dependencies on xFormers and Triton
- Upgraded to diffusers 0.32.2

Node Parameters:
images
: Input image(s) - supports single images, video frames, or batch processingaudio
: Audio input from ComfyUI audio loaderseed
: Random seed for reproducible results (default: 1247)lips_expression
: Controls the expressiveness of lip movements (default: 1.5)- Higher values (2.0-3.0): More pronounced lip movements, better for expressive speech
- Lower values (1.0-1.5): Subtler lip movements, better for calm speech
- This parameter affects the model's guidance scale, balancing between natural movement and lip sync accuracy
inference_steps
: Number of denoising steps during inference (default: 20)- Higher values (30-50): Better quality results but slower processing
- Lower values (10-15): Faster processing but potentially lower quality
- The default of 20 usually provides a good balance between quality and speed
vram_usage
: NEW - Choose memory usage profile (default: medium)- High: Maximum performance, uses 95% VRAM, enables all optimizations
- Medium: Balanced performance, uses 85% VRAM, good for most users
- Low: Conservative usage, uses 75% VRAM, for systems with limited memory

Tips for Better Results:
- Performance: Start with "medium" VRAM usage and increase to "high" if you have sufficient GPU memory
- Quality: For speeches or presentations, try increasing lips_expression to 2.0-2.5
- Efficiency: For quick previews, use "low" VRAM setting with 10-15 inference steps
- Stability: This implementation handles single images automatically by duplicating frames to match audio length
- Memory: The optimized memory management prevents OOM errors even with long audio clips

Known Limitations
- Works best with clear, frontal face images/videos
- Currently does not support anime/cartoon faces
- Video should be at 25 FPS (will be automatically converted)
- Face should be visible throughout the image/video
- Single images are automatically extended to match audio duration
Troubleshooting
Common Issues:
- "Geeky model checkpoints already exist": This is normal - models are cached for faster startup
- Memory errors: Try lowering VRAM usage setting from high → medium → low
- Slow performance: Ensure you're using a CUDA-compatible GPU and try "high" VRAM setting
- Node not appearing: Restart ComfyUI after installation and refresh your browser
